A portrait of creative stagnation, digital saturation, and the strange, sideways momentum of post-modern life.
Laura has just received a prestigious grant to write her debut novel, and everyone around her agrees that things seem to finally be falling into place for her. Instead, she finds herself increasingly numb and detached from reality—half-heartedly meeting up with friends at the gym, struggling to fulfil her role as a daughter, and managing an abstract relationship with a married man. ...
